Travel is back, but it’s also still complicated, which may explain why we’re busier than ever. This year was all about milestones. To wit:

  • We booked our first clients to Antarctica, meaning that our clients visited each and every continent for the first time in 2022.

  • We booked travel for our first centenarian client. No, that’s not someone born in late December. That’s someone who’s at least 100 years old. Since we only use the last two years of a traveler’s birth year when booking an airline ticket, we had to confer with colleagues to ensure that we were issuing the ticket correctly — we wouldn’t want the airline to think that our client was an infant!
